Joan Halifax, învățător budist, lucrează cu oameni cărora li se apropie sfârșitul (cei din ospicii sau condamnați la moarte). Ne împărtășește ceea ce a învățat despre compasiune în fața morții şi a muribunzilor, oferindu-ne o înţelegere profundă asupra noţiunii de empatie.
Known for her compassionate work with the terminally ill, Joan Halifax is a driving force of socially engaged Buddhism. Full bio »
